The NFL Draft is over and now the work of finding all of the undrafted Notre Dame players a home begins.
Now that the NFL Draft is in our rearview mirror, we turn our attention to the players that didn’t end up getting their name called during the seven round process.
It’s always interesting to see who didn’t get drafted. Every year, and it doesn’t matter what school the players may be from, fans watch as these really big and household name players wait and wait and wait- until there is no more waiting.
Notre Dame fans shouldn’t have too many complaints as we watched as 7 players went drafted, which matched both Alabama and Florida.
Here are Notre Dame’s players that went undrafted, but signed free agent deals:
Romeo Okwara to the New York Giants

Mathias Farley to the Arizona Cardinals

Amir Carlisle to the Arizona Cardinals

Elijah Shumate to the Tampa Bay Buccaneers
Elijah Shumate headed to Tampa Bay as an undrafted free agent according to his family.

Chris Brown to the Dallas Cowboys

Ishaq Williams to the New York Giants (invite to tryout)
Notre Dame (and Lincoln HS) DE Ishaq Williams will be at Giants rookie camp next weekend as a tryout player.

Two of those names are extremely interesting to me. Romeo Okwara, a defensive end, signed a free agent deal and Ishaq Williams, a defensive end, was invited to tryout at their rookie camp. The New York Giants didn’t draft a single defensive end in this years NFL Draft, and took only one in the 2015 NFL Draft. So, there is certainly an opportunity that either or both can take if they ball out.
Chris Brown got rave reviews after Notre Dame’s pro day in March, and given the nature of those reviews, I was a little shocked he went undrafted. Not surprisingly though, the team that took a chance on some crazy athleticism appreciates a little speed, and the Dallas Cowboys signed Brown.
